Spaghetti with Tomato Sauce, Parmesan, and Basil contains 481 calories per serving (24% of a 2,000 kcal daily diet), with 15g fat, 66g carbs, and 19g protein. This nutrition data is based on real meals tracked by Arise app users.
| Ingredient | Amount | kcal | Fat | Carb | Protein |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Spaghetti | 180 g | 280 | 2 | 55 | 10 |
| Tomato Sauce | 150 g | 120 | 8 | 10 | 2 |
| Parmesan Cheese | 20 g | 80 | 5 | 1 | 7 |
| Fresh Basil | 2 g | 1 | 0 | 0 | 0 |
Macronutrients (Fat, Carbs, Protein) are shown in grams (g).
